Benefits of Invisalign

 

Invisalign is one of the newest orthodontic solutions and for many patients, it is the treatment of choice to correct misalignment issues. Invisalign treatment works in the same way as conventional braces – by placing gentle, consistent force onto the teeth in order to move them into a more suitable position. However, unlike braces, which consist of brackets, wires, and bands to apply pressure to the teeth, the Invisalign program uses a series of clear, plastic aligners that are worn over the top of the teeth. These aligners must be worn in the order specified and this is because, each aligner is a little different, created in such a way that they apply the necessary force to the teeth. This may feel a little uncomfortable at first, but patients quickly get used to the sensation. Each aligner must also be worn for a minimum of 22 hours per day, and only be removed for eating and cleaning. 

 

Invisalign has quickly become the preferred orthodontic solution for many patients who are looking to improve the position of their teeth. This is because of the unique benefits associated with this treatment. Here’s what you need to know about the advantages of choosing Invisalign orthodontic treatment. 

 

Invisalign is Discreet

 

Unsurprisingly, one of the main reasons why many patients prefer Invisalign over braces is because the treatment is very discreet. The transparent aligners are virtually invisible once they are in place, meaning that you don’t have to be any more self-conscious about the appearance of your smile while you are wearing them. This is in comparison to braces which are metal and/or acrylic and much more obvious. 

 

Invisalign is More Comfortable Than Braces

 

One of the most common complaints among braces-wearers is just how uncomfortable their device is, particularly after each adjustment. Braces also have brackets and wires which can have sharp edges, and these can poke or even cut the inside of the mouth. Fortunately, Invisalign aligners are made from soft plastic and are designed specifically for your teeth which ensures patients experience a greater degree of comfort when wearing them. 

 

Enjoy Greater Freedom With Food

 

People who wear traditional braces have to make a lot of compromises when it comes to what they eat during treatment. Any foods that are sticky, chewy, hard, or very acidic or sugary drinks are off the menu when you wear braces as they could both damage the brace and increase your risk of decay and damage to your teeth, which could affect the overall result of your treatment. Since Invisalign is removable, patients can take out their aligners to enjoy whatever foods they like. They just have to remember to clean their teeth and pop their aligner back in immediately after. 

 

It is Easier to Keep Your Teeth Clean

 

Regardless of which orthodontic solution you choose, you will still need to make sure that you keep your teeth clean and mouth healthy while you undergo treatment. Failing to do so could cause decay, gum disease, and other dental damage which will have a negative impact on the health and condition of your newly aligned smile. As you might expect, brushing around the brackets and wires of conventional braces is tricky and time-consuming, and many patients just aren’t able to achieve optimal cleanliness. Fortunately, Invisalign is removable meaning that patients can take the aligners out, clean them, and brush and floss their own teeth as normal, helping them to achieve the greatest degree of oral hygiene possible. 

 

Fewer Appointments With Your Orthodontist

 

For traditional braces to be effective, you need to visit your orthodontist for adjustments on a fairly regular basis – sometimes as often as every 6/8 weeks. Attending so many appointments can become time-consuming and inconvenient. If you choose Invisalign, you will need to visit your orthodontist far less often. This is because you can move onto the next stage of your treatment yourself, just by moving onto the next aligner in the specified series. Your Invisalign provider will still ask to see you fairly regularly to monitor the progress of your treatment, but this will be much less often than you would need to visit them if you require regular adjustments to your braces.
